Phoenician Plumbing helps Pontotoc, MS homeowners select the right water heater replacement — tank, tankless, or hybrid — by evaluating daily hot water demand, available energy source, space constraints, and long-term operating cost considerations.
Our Pontotoc plumber drains the old water heater, disconnects the supply and discharge connections, caps the gas or electrical supply, and removes the old unit. We dispose of it properly and prepare the space for the new installation.
We install the new water heater with all required connections — supply and hot lines, gas or electrical, T&P relief valve and discharge tube, expansion tank where required, and proper venting or condensate drain.
Phoenician Plumbing commissions every new water heater installation in Pontotoc, MS — filling the tank, starting the unit, testing all connections under operating pressure, verifying correct temperature output, and walking you through controls and the recommended maintenance schedule.

Replace your water heater in Pontotoc when it is over 10 to 12 years old, produces rusty or discolored water indicating internal corrosion, leaks from the tank body, requires frequent repairs, or no longer meets your household hot water demand. A water heater approaching these conditions often fails unexpectedly — replacement before failure avoids an emergency.

For a tank water heater, the right size depends on the number of occupants: 30 to 40 gallons for 1 to 2 people, 40 to 50 gallons for 3 to 4 people, and 50 to 80 gallons for larger households. For tankless units, the required flow rate in GPM determines the correct unit size. Phoenician Plumbing assesses your household demand and recommends the right unit for your Pontotoc home.
Extend the life of your new water heater in Pontotoc by flushing the tank annually to remove sediment, replacing the anode rod every 3 to 5 years, setting the thermostat to 120°F to reduce mineral buildup and tank stress, and inspecting the T&P valve annually.
